What is a Multi Saw and How Does It Work?
A multi saw is defined as a versatile cutting tool that can perform various cutting tasks, typically combining several types of saws in one device, such as circular saws, jigsaws, and reciprocating saws. This tool is designed for both professional tradespeople and DIY enthusiasts, allowing for efficient cutting of different materials like wood, metal, and plastic.
According to the Home Improvement Research Institute, multi saws are gaining popularity due to their adaptability and the convenience they offer in home improvement projects. The ability to switch between different saw types without needing multiple separate tools makes them particularly appealing for users looking to save space and reduce costs associated with purchasing multiple devices.
Key aspects of multi saws include their interchangeable blades, which allow for a wide range of cutting applications. For example, a single multi saw can be equipped with a blade suited for cutting wood, another for metal, and yet another for plastic, making it a highly efficient tool for various projects. Additionally, many multi saws come with features such as variable speed settings and laser guides, enhancing precision and control during use.
The impact of using a multi saw can be significant, especially for homeowners undertaking renovation projects. The convenience of having one tool that serves multiple functions can lead to time savings and increased productivity. For instance, according to a survey by the National Association of Home Builders, homeowners report that the use of versatile tools like multi saws can reduce the time spent on home improvement tasks by up to 30%.
Benefits of using a multi saw include improved efficiency, cost savings from not needing to purchase multiple tools, and the ease of handling for various cutting tasks. Additionally, their compact design often makes them easier to store and transport, which is especially beneficial for mobile contractors or DIY enthusiasts who work on different sites.
To maximize the effectiveness of a multi saw, best practices include regularly maintaining the tool by keeping blades sharp and clean, ensuring proper blade attachments for specific materials, and following safety guidelines during operation. Users should also consider investing in a high-quality multi saw from reputable brands, as this can significantly impact performance and longevity.
What Features Should You Consider When Choosing a Home Brand Multi Saw?
When choosing the best home brand multi saw, several key features should be considered to ensure you select the right tool for your needs.
- Power and Motor Size: The power of the motor is crucial as it determines the cutting capacity of the multi saw. A higher wattage generally means better performance, especially for tougher materials, making it essential for more demanding tasks.
- Blade Compatibility: Different projects may require different types of blades, so checking which blades are compatible with the multi saw is important. Some multi saws offer versatility through interchangeable blades, allowing users to tackle various materials like wood, metal, or plastic.
- Cutting Depth and Angle: The ability to adjust cutting depth and angles enhances the saw’s versatility. Look for models that offer easy adjustments, as this feature allows for more precise cuts and the ability to handle diverse applications.
- Weight and Portability: The weight of the multi saw can impact its ease of use, especially during prolonged periods of operation. A lightweight model is generally easier to handle and transport, making it suitable for both home projects and job sites.
- Safety Features: Safety should always be a priority when using power tools. Look for features such as blade guards, electric brakes, and ergonomic grips to enhance user safety and control while operating the multi saw.
- Price and Warranty: Consider your budget and look for a multi saw that offers good value for money. Additionally, a robust warranty can provide peace of mind, indicating the manufacturer’s confidence in their product and offering protection against defects.
- User Reviews and Brand Reputation: Researching user reviews and the brand’s reputation can provide insights into the saw’s performance and durability. Reliable brands often have a track record of quality, which can help you make a more informed decision.

Which Home Brand Multi Saws Are Popular Among Customers?
Some of the most popular home brand multi saws among customers include:
- Black+Decker 20V MAX Cordless Multi Saw: This versatile tool is ideal for cutting through wood, metal, and plastic, making it suitable for various home improvement projects.
- Ryobi 18V One+ Cordless Multi Saw: Known for its powerful motor and lightweight design, this saw offers great maneuverability, making it easy to tackle detailed cuts.
- DeWalt DCS571B 20V MAX Brushless Compact Band Saw: This compact band saw is favored for its portability and precision, allowing users to make clean cuts in tight spaces.
- Milwaukee M12 Fuel Hackzall: A favorite among DIY enthusiasts, this saw is known for its durability and ability to cut through tough materials with ease.
- Makita XSR01Z 18V X2 LXT: This model stands out with its advanced technology and high cutting speed, making it perfect for professional-grade projects.
The Black+Decker 20V MAX Cordless Multi Saw is celebrated for its cordless convenience, allowing users to move freely without being tethered to an outlet. It features a 20V lithium-ion battery that provides a good run time, making it suitable for both small and larger tasks. The saw’s lightweight design ensures ease of use, especially for overhead cuts.
Ryobi’s 18V One+ Cordless Multi Saw is part of a larger system of tools that share the same battery, which adds to its appeal for those who already own Ryobi products. Its brushless motor increases efficiency and extends battery life, while the adjustable cutting depth allows for versatility in various applications. Customers appreciate its ergonomic grip for comfort during extended use.
The DeWalt DCS571B 20V MAX Brushless Compact Band Saw is designed for users who need precision in tighter locations. Its brushless motor offers longer run time and increased durability, while the integrated LED light helps illuminate work surfaces. The saw’s lightweight construction makes it easy to handle without sacrificing power.
Milwaukee’s M12 Fuel Hackzall is lauded for its one-handed operation and compact size, making it perfect for quick cuts in confined spaces. This saw features a POWERSTATE brushless motor for faster cutting and a REDLINK PLUS intelligence system that protects against overloading. Users often highlight its ability to cut through various materials with minimal effort.
The Makita XSR01Z 18V X2 LXT is recognized for its high cutting capacity and impressive cutting speed, making it a favorite among professionals. Its dual 18V battery system provides power equivalent to a corded saw while maintaining portability. Users appreciate the soft start feature, which ensures smooth operation and enhanced control when making cuts.
